Innovations in Multivitamin Formulations for 2026
Emerging Ingredients Driving Enhanced Outcomes
Recent multivitamins released in 2026 have incorporated advanced ingredients designed to improve nutrient stability and absorption. For example, methylated B vitamins, chelated minerals, and adaptogenic botanicals are increasingly commonplace. These components are selected to enhance cellular uptake and support specific bodily functions, such as cognitive health and immune resilience. The incorporation of antioxidants such as liposomal Vitamin C and bioactive polyphenols further distinguishes modern formulations.

Identifying the Right Multivitamin for Specific Health Goals
Targeted Formulation for Cognitive, Immunity, and Bone Health
Contemporary multivitamins are increasingly tailored toward specific health outcomes. For example, formulas supporting cognitive function typically feature higher concentrations of B12, Vitamin D3, and omega fatty acids, while those designed for bone health include enhanced calcium and magnesium complexes combined with prebiotic fibers to aid absorption.
